@ Ritides: Thanks! Yeah I would agree, probably need to go back and give the cloth a bit more definition. With the armour I used a base of GW Balthasar Gold, then gave it wash of GW Agrax Earthshade, and shaded the darker areas with GW Bloodletter glaze. I progressively highlight with GW Runefang steel mixed in with the Balthasar Gold and then final highlights with VMC Silver. Not much to it I guess, but the wash and glaze do dull the metallic effect on the Balthasar gold so it creates a bit more contrast between the highlights. The red just comes from the glaze
